用于智能应用数据修复的数据处理方法和装置制造方法及图纸

技术编号:33919613 阅读:15 留言:0更新日期:2022-06-25 20:49
本申请公开了一种用于智能应用数据修复的数据处理方法和装置。该方法包括:获取智能应用的待修复数据,其中,所述待修复数据为所述智能应用产生闪退问题时,与所述闪退问题相关的数据;对所述待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据,其中,所述原因数据为用于表征出现所述闪退问题原因的数据;获取与所述原因数据对应的目标应用修复数据;基于所述目标应用修复数据对所述闪退问题进行修复处理。通过对智能应用的闪退问题的数据进行问题定位,解决了现有技术中对智能应用闪退问题修复效率较低的技术问题,实现了提高智能应用的闪退问题修复效率的技术效果。效率的技术效果。效率的技术效果。

【技术实现步骤摘要】
用于智能应用数据修复的数据处理方法和装置


[0001]本申请涉及计算机软件领域,具体而言,涉及一种用于智能应用数据修复的数据处理方法和装置。

技术介绍

[0002]随着信息技术的不断发展,智能手机、电脑、智能电视等其他智能设备中的软件不断被开发和应用,由于软件程序存在问题或系统数据存在问题,导致软件使用过程中发生崩溃,导致闪退等问题,专利技术人发现,现有技术在进行智能设备的崩溃问题的处理时,仅对崩溃问题的信息进行采集,难以对产生崩溃问题的原因进行定位,导致对智能终端智能应用的闪退问题修复效率较低。
[0003]因此,现有技术中存在对智能终端上智能应用的闪退问题修复效率较低的技术问题。

技术实现思路

[0004]本申请的主要目的在于提供一种用于智能应用数据修复的数据处理方法和装置,以解决现有技术中智能终端上智能应用的闪退问题修复效率较低的技术问题,对智能应用产生闪退问题的原因进行定位,进而提高对智能应用的闪退问题修复的效率。
[0005]为了实现上述目的,本申请的第一方面,提出了一种用于智能应用数据修复的数据处理方法,包括:
[0006]获取智能应用的待修复数据,其中,所述待修复数据为所述智能应用产生闪退问题时,与所述闪退问题相关的数据;
[0007]对所述待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据,其中,所述原因数据为用于表征出现所述闪退问题原因的数据;
[0008]获取与所述原因数据对应的目标应用修复数据;以及
[0009]基于所述目标应用修复数据对所述闪退问题进行修复处理。
[0010]可选地,对所述待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据包括:
[0011]对所述待修复数据进行基于问题定位的数据识别处理,得到问题特征数据,其中,所述问题特征数据为在产生所述闪退问题前用户对所述智能应用执行最后操作步骤的相关数据;
[0012]根据所述问题特征数据对所述智能应用进行所述闪退问题的复现,得到问题复现数据,其中,所述问题复现数据为复现闪退问题时产生的数据;以及
[0013]对所述问题复现数据进行原因定位处理,得到所述对应于所述闪退问题的原因数据。
[0014]可选地,根据所述问题特征数据对所述智能应用进行所述闪退问题的复现,得到复现操作数据包括:
[0015]对所述操作特征数据进行操作步骤回溯处理,得到第一复现操作数据,其中,所述第一复现操作数据为根据所述最后操作步骤回溯得到的在产生所述闪退问题前用户对所述智能应用执行的全部操作步骤的相关数据;
[0016]对所述待修复数据进行识别,得到智能应用设计数据,其中,所述智能应用设计数据为预设时间内所述智能应用对应的数据包的数据;以及
[0017]基于与所述第一复现操作数据对应的全部操作步骤对所述智能应用设计数据进行运行处理,得到所述复现操作数据。
[0018]可选地,对所述操作特征数据进行操作步骤回溯处理,得到第一复现操作数据包括:
[0019]对所述操作特征数据的类型数据进行识别,得到第一操作特征数据,其中,所述第一操作特征数据为表示操作特征类型的数据;
[0020]对所述操作特征数据的行为数据进行识别,得到第二操作特征数据,其中,所述第二操作特征数据为表示操作特征行为的数据;以及
[0021]根据预设操作步骤规则对所述第一操作特征数据和所述第二操作特征数据进行匹配处理,得到所述第一复现操作数据。
[0022]可选地,获取与所述原因数据对应的目标应用修复数据包括:
[0023]遍历预设问题数据库,以判断在所述预设问题数据库中是否存在与所述原因数据对应的应用修复数据;
[0024]如果存在,将与所述原因数据对应的应用修复数据作为目标应用修复数据,得到所述目标应用修复数据;
[0025]如果不存在,将所述原因数据发送至问题修复端,接收所述问题修复端输出的与所述原因数据对应的目标应用修复数据,得到所述目标应用修复数据。
[0026]可选地,在获取智能应用的待修复数据之前,所述方法还包括:
[0027]获取智能应用数据,其中,所述智能应用数据为智能应用的相关数据;
[0028]对所述智能应用数据进行识别,得到操作步骤数据,其中,所述操作步骤数据为用于表征智能应用的操作流程的数据;以及
[0029]对所述操作步骤数据进行编码处理,得到步骤特征数据,其中,所述步骤特征数据为所述操作步骤数据对应。
[0030]根据本申请的第二方面,提供了一种用于智能应用数据修复的数据处理装置,包括:
[0031]数据获取模块,用于获取智能应用的待修复数据,其中,所述待修复数据为所述智能应用产生闪退问题时,与所述闪退问题相关的数据;
[0032]问题定位模块,用于对所述待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据,其中,所述原因数据为用于表征出现所述闪退问题原因的数据;
[0033]问题修复模块,用于获取与所述原因数据对应的目标应用修复数据;以及
[0034]基于所述目标应用修复数据对所述闪退问题进行修复处理。
[0035]可选地,问题定位模块包括:
[0036]识别模块,用于对所述待修复数据进行基于问题定位的数据识别处理,得到问题
特征数据,其中,所述问题特征数据为在产生所述闪退问题前用户对所述智能应用执行最后操作步骤的相关数据;
[0037]问题复现模块,用于根据所述问题特征数据对所述智能应用进行所述闪退问题的复现,得到问题复现数据,其中,所述问题复现数据为复现闪退问题时产生的数据;以及
[0038]原因定位模块,用于对所述问题复现数据进行原因定位处理,得到所述对应于所述闪退问题的原因数据。
[0039]根据本申请的第三方面,提供了一种计算机可读存储介质,所述计算机可读存储介质存储有计算机指令,所述计算机指令用于使所述计算机执行上述的用于智能应用数据修复的数据处理方法。
[0040]根据本申请的第四方面,提出了一种电子设备,包括:至少一个处理器;以及与所述至少一个处理器通信连接的存储器;其中,所述存储器存储有可被所述至少一个处理器执行的计算机程序,所述计算机程序被所述至少一个处理器执行,以使所述至少一个处理器执行上述的用于智能应用数据修复的数据处理方法。
[0041]本申请的实施例提供的技术方案可以包括以下有益效果:
[0042]在本申请中,获取智能应用的待修复数据,对智能应用的待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据,获取与所述原因数据对应的目标应用修复数据,基于所述目标应用修复数据对所述闪退问题进行修复处理,通过对智能应用的闪退问题的数据进行问题定位,解决了现有技术中对智能应用闪退问题修复效率较低的技术问题,实现了提高智能应用的闪退问题修复效率的技术效果。
附图说明本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种用于智能应用数据修复的数据处理方法,其特征在于,包括:获取智能应用的待修复数据,其中,所述待修复数据为所述智能应用产生闪退问题时,与所述闪退问题相关的数据;对所述待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据,其中,所述原因数据为用于表征出现所述闪退问题原因的数据;获取与所述原因数据对应的目标应用修复数据;以及基于所述目标应用修复数据对所述闪退问题进行修复处理。2.根据权利要求1所述的数据处理方法,其特征在于,对所述待修复数据进行基于问题定位的数据分析处理,得到对应于所述闪退问题的原因数据包括:对所述待修复数据进行基于问题定位的数据识别处理,得到问题特征数据,其中,所述问题特征数据为在产生所述闪退问题前用户对所述智能应用执行最后操作步骤的相关数据;根据所述问题特征数据对所述智能应用进行所述闪退问题的复现,得到问题复现数据,其中,所述问题复现数据为复现闪退问题时产生的数据;以及对所述问题复现数据进行原因定位处理,得到所述对应于所述闪退问题的原因数据。3.根据权利要求2所述的数据处理方法,其特征在于,根据所述问题特征数据对所述智能应用进行所述闪退问题的复现,得到复现操作数据包括:对所述操作特征数据进行操作步骤回溯处理,得到第一复现操作数据,其中,所述第一复现操作数据为根据所述最后操作步骤回溯得到的在产生所述闪退问题前用户对所述智能应用执行的全部操作步骤的相关数据;对所述待修复数据进行识别,得到智能应用设计数据,其中,所述智能应用设计数据为预设时间内所述智能应用对应的数据包的数据;以及基于与所述第一复现操作数据对应的全部操作步骤对所述智能应用设计数据进行运行处理,得到所述复现操作数据。4.根据权利要求3所述的数据处理方法,其特征在于,对所述操作特征数据进行操作步骤回溯处理,得到第一复现操作数据包括:对所述操作特征数据的类型数据进行识别,得到第一操作特征数据,其中,所述第一操作特征数据为表示操作特征类型的数据;对所述操作特征数据的行为数据进行识别,得到第二操作特征数据,其中,所述第二操作特征数据为表示操作特征行为的数据;以及根据预设操作步骤规则对所述第一操作特征数据和所述第二操作特征数据进行匹配处理,得到所述第一复现操作数据。5.根据权利要求1所述的数据处理方法,其特征在于,获取与所述原因数据对应的目标应用修复数据包括:遍历预设问题数据库,以判断在所述预设问题数据库中是否存在与所述原因数据对应的应用修复数据...

【专利技术属性】
技术研发人员:吴文辉张桥英郭艺津
申请(专利权)人:稿定厦门科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1